"Good morning, Sister Qingqing!" Shen Qiao popped out from the side and ran toward Rong Qingqing. "How are you feeling today, Sister Qingqing? Any better?"

Rong Qingqing looked at Shen Qiao. "You’re really not going to class today?"

"No matter how I tried to persuade her this morning, the child insisted on staying home with you." Guo Lan walked over, "The doctor is on the way, we’ll have him check you out soon."

Saying this, Guo Lan glanced at the wound on Rong Qingqing’s forehead. That morning, before Rong Qingqing had even fully woken up, the nurse had changed her dressing, removing the bandage, saying it was to prevent the wound from suffocating.

"Your mother will come to Shen Manor to see you later," said Guo Lan.

Rong Qingqing responded with an "Oh," not taking it to heart.

With such superficial parents, no one would realize if they had a change in who they were.

The Rong couple, the second in the family, everybody knows, they’re just a pair on the surface.

Though they grew up together, they have detested each other since childhood, yet were forced to attend the same school and then marry after graduating college. For others, this might have been a sweet romance drama.

But for Rong Qingqing’s parents, it’s a disaster of a love story.

After marriage, they continued to despise each other, and having Rong Qingqing was merely fulfilling a family alliance duty.

After having Rong Qingqing, they each lived carefree lives outside, with everyone in their circle aware they were playing separately.

Rong the Second changed girlfriends as frequently as clothes, while his wife was a bit more devoted, keeping a boyfriend for at least six months, with longer relations lasting over two years.

The only requirement from both families for them was:

They could play freely in private, but it was absolutely forbidden to play openly. Divorce was not an option for them.

Of course, another crucial requirement was that the child must remain part of the Rong family.

Absolutely no illegitimate children could be involved.

Rong Qingqing’s parents had their own retreats outside and only returned once a year for festivals to show their faces, have a meal, and then leave again.

The extent of their care for their daughter was limited to glancing at her when visiting the Rong Family and saying one sentence:

"Our Qingqing has grown a bit more."

After Rong Qingqing went abroad, she didn’t return home for the holidays each year either.

Rong Qingqing couldn’t help but suspect that now with her change of wardrobe style, appearing in front of those superficial parents, they might not even recognize her as their daughter.

The doctor arrived just as Rong Qingqing finished breakfast, and after examining her, nodded approvingly.

"Ah, youth is great. Recovery is going well." The doctor smiled and advised,

"For the next few days, mainly stay rested and avoid moving around much. If you really can’t hold back, sit in a wheelchair and have someone push you out for air, but avoid crowded places to prevent being bumped."

"I can only stay put for two more days at most." Rong Qingqing held up two fingers. "Not a day more."

"How many days isn’t for me to decide, but your body to decide. If you move too much, eventually there’ll be a time when you’ll want to move from your bed but can’t." The doctor shrugged. "Don’t think you can use the same cheat on me as you did with my teacher."

Rong Qingqing’s mouth twitched.

"In my teacher’s eyes, you’re a junior, a kid. He had to humor you a bit. With me, if you’re over seven, there’s no special treatment." The doctor straightened up, turning to talk to Nanny Zhao about Rong Qingqing’s diet in the coming days.

Rong Qingqing let out a small scoff.

Rong Qingqing’s superficial mother, Ms. Wang, arrived precisely at this moment.
